Here are their pros and cons:One thing this company offers that many others don’t is the option for broadband and landline monitoring. That can help customers in rural areas who might have trouble getting other companies to cover and protect them. In fact, on Protect America’s lowest priced package, landline monitoring is what’s automatically offered. In a rural location, you could be covered by this company and still not have to pay a lot of money every month. Nest Secure makes our list of best home alarm systems partially due to all the neat gadgets that come along with it. While it’s definitely not the least expensive of the DIY installation home security options, at $399 there’s a reason why the starter kit is listed at that price. If you’re someone who’s already using Nest for your home, and you’re heavily invested in what that home automation system can offer, this is probably the perfect security system for you. You’ll even have the choice of whether you want to pay for professional monitoring or whether you’d prefer the self monitoring option that won’t cost you as much.

com. The cost of home security systems depends on the equipment, plan, installation and more. Most of these costs include home security equipment such as security cameras, video doorbells and sensors. Your monthly home security cost can also include 24/7 professional monitoring services, security camera footage cloud storage and the ability to control your home security system using your security provider’s mobile app. You’ll be able to easily manage your smart lights, thermostat and other home security gadgets. With all of these features, it is easy to wonder, how much is this really going to cost?Today, the average monthly cost for home security monitoring services ranges from $15/month to $35/month.
